程序bug是什么意思及其词语由来解析

更新时间:2021-05-04 来源:b血型 点击:

【www.naimujj.com--b血型】

  在这个网络发展神速的时代,你们应该有听说过“程序bug”这个词汇吧?那你知道它具体是指什么吗?今天,小编在这里整理了一些关于“程序bug是什么意思”的资料,我们一起来了解下吧!

程序bug是什么意思

  程序bug是什么意思

  程序bug是什么意思

  所谓"(Bug)",是指电脑系统的硬件、系统软件(如操作系统)或应用软件(如文字处理软件)出错。硬件的出错有两个原因,一是设计错误,一是硬件部件老化失效等。

  软件的Bug,狭义概念是指软件程序的漏洞或缺陷,广义概念除此之外还包括测试工程师或用户所发现和提出的软件可改进的细节、或与需求文档存在差异的功能实现等。

  词语由来

  程序bug是什么意思

  词语由来

  "Bug"的创始人格蕾丝·赫柏(Grace Murray Hopper),是一位为美国海军工作的电脑专家,也是最早将人类语言融入到电脑程序的人之一。而代表电脑程序出错的"bug" 这名字,正是由赫柏所取的。1945年的一天,赫柏对Harvard Mark II设置好17000个继电器进行编程后,技术人员正在进行整机运行时,它突然停止了工作。于是他们爬上去找原因,发现这台巨大的计算机内部一组继电器的触点之间有一只飞蛾,这显然是由于飞蛾受光和热的吸引,飞到了触点上,然后被高电压击死。所以在报告中,赫柏用胶条贴上飞蛾,并把"bug"来表示"一个在电脑程序里的错误","Bug"这个说法一直沿用到今天。

  以上就是小编为你整理的关于“程序bug是什么意思”的全部内容,相信认真看完这篇文章的你已经有所了解了。希望有帮助到你哦!

本文来源:http://www.naimujj.com/xingmingsuanming/158173.html

为您推荐